Springsteen: Deliver Me From Nowhere
Not generally a fan of biopics, the only one I can think of in recent years that I think highly of is Blonde, and everyone hated that.
This unfortunately falls into all the usual traps, so is difficult to recommend. I am a Springsteen fan so probably gave it a bit more leeway (having more tolerance for scenes of home Nebraska recordings than the average cinema-goer), but like most biopics it’s very on-the-nose, some expository lines are ridiculous, and it’s just generally far too obvious.
Springsteen was absolutely correct about the first Suicide album though, and hearing Frankie Teardrop through big speakers is a rare treat.
Also, just in the eyes, Jeremy Allen White is a dead ringer for 70s Pacino at certain moments.
